Dragomir Šari? 《Topology》2005,44(1):99-130
Consider a hyperbolic surface X of infinite area. The Liouville map assigns to any quasiconformal deformation of X a measure on the space of geodesics of the universal covering X? of X. We show that the Liouville map is a homeomorphism from the Teichmüller space onto its image, and that the image is closed and unbounded. The set of asymptotic rays to consists of all bounded measured laminations on X. Hence, the set of projective bounded measured laminations is a natural boundary for . The action of the quasiconformal mapping class group on continuously extends to this boundary for .  相似文献

To any cleft Hopf Galois object, i.e., any algebra obtained from a Hopf algebra H by twisting its multiplication with a two-cocycle α, we attach two “universal algebras” and . The algebra is obtained by twisting the multiplication of H with the most general two-cocycle σ formally cohomologous to α. The cocycle σ takes values in the field of rational functions on H. By construction, is a cleft H-Galois extension of a “big” commutative algebra . Any “form” of can be obtained from by a specialization of and vice versa. If the algebra is simple, then is an Azumaya algebra with center . The algebra is constructed using a general theory of polynomial identities that we set up for arbitrary comodule algebras; it is the universal comodule algebra in which all comodule algebra identities of are satisfied. We construct an embedding of into ; this embedding maps the center of into when the algebra is simple. In this case, under an additional assumption, , thus turning into a central localization of . We completely work out these constructions in the case of the four-dimensional Sweedler algebra.  相似文献

For any étale Lie groupoid G over a smooth manifold M, the groupoid convolution algebra of smooth functions with compact support on G has a natural coalgebra structure over the commutative algebra which makes it into a Hopf algebroid. Conversely, for any Hopf algebroid A over we construct the associated spectral étale Lie groupoid over M such that is naturally isomorphic to G. Both these constructions are functorial, and is fully faithful left adjoint to . We give explicit conditions under which a Hopf algebroid is isomorphic to the Hopf algebroid of an étale Lie groupoid G.  相似文献

A complete classification of generalized (or local) symmetries of the Yang-Mills equations on four dimensional Minkowski space with a semi-simple structure group is carried out. It is shown that any generalized symmetry, up to a generalized gauge symmetry, agrees with a first order symmetry on solutions of the Yang-Mills equations. Let be the decomposition of the Lie algebra of the structure group into simple ideals. First order symmetries for -valued Yang-Mills fields are found to consist of gauge symmetries, conformal symmetries for -valued Yang-Mills fields, 1?m?n, and their images under a complex structure of .  相似文献

Let G be a profinite group and q an indeterminate. In this paper, we introduce and study a q-analog of the Möbius function and the cyclotomic identity arising from the lattice of open subgroups of G. When q is any integer, we show that they have close connections with the functors , , and introduced in [Y.-T. Oh, q-Deformation of Witt-Burnside rings, Math. Z. 257 (2007) 151-191]. In particular, we interpret the multiplicative property of the inverse of the table of marks and the Möbius function of G as a composition property of certain functors. Classification of , , and up to strict natural isomorphism as q varies over the set of integers and its application will be dealt with, too.  相似文献
